      Treatments

      Support from Friends & Family Working / Worked
      There is always just the right person awaiting a call and taking the time to visit. I must just reach out.
      Crying Working / Worked
      Crying helps release pain and allow joy to fill my soul.
      Grief Counseling Considering
      The priest at our Catholic Paris has been wonderful counseling and suggesting
      Helping Others Working / Worked
      Assisting at my church and also those who are elderly and have difficulty getting to doctors appt. grocery stores, etc.
      Keeping Busy Working / Worked
      Helping others get things done, rising above and escaping the "all about me" syndrome.
      Music Working / Worked
      Choosing a song that fits the mood for the moment and time helps me grow and set goals to increase in positive experiences.
      Prayer Working / Worked
      Without faith in God, I would not be able to keep taking one step at a time.
      Psychotherapy Working / Worked
      The priests of parishes make wonderful counselors
